Limited intervention path (where you can go to war sooner, but at the cost of a slower mobilization of a potential super power economy) verses the Neutrality Act path (which mobilizes the arsenal of democracy, but limits interaction until a full blown world war and the POTUS manages to win the argument against continued domestic isolation.)įDR was nearly there, but Tojo shot first. Rather than give the player more choices as you say it actually reduces choices. 'Limited intervention' has the Intervention Mandate decisions where you can protest events and prepare interventions. The president can't just declare war without the consent of congress (unless you go slightly fascist and take the War Powers Act focus (not possible with FDR)) If the player wants to intervene earlier they can take the alternative democratic - limited intervention focus path.
